mbr和guid分区表区别:
1. 时间:mbr分区表老,1994年微软引入;guid分区表新,2001年微软提出。
2. 地区:mbr分区表普遍,全球通用;guid分区表主要用于U盘、SSD等现代存储设备。
3. 分区数:mbr分区表最多4个主分区,1个扩展分区;guid分区表最多128个分区,无扩展分区限制。
4. 支持的文件系统:mbr分区表支持FAT、NTFS等传统文件系统;guid分区表支持exFAT、APFS等现代文件系统。
5. 兼容性:mbr分区表兼容性较好,老系统基本都能识别;guid分区表兼容性较差,部分老系统可能不支持。
6. 安全性:mbr分区表安全性较低,容易受到病毒攻击;guid分区表安全性较高,具有GPT保护机制。
7. 扩展性:mbr分区表扩展性较差,增加分区困难;guid分区表扩展性较好,方便增加分区。
总结:mbr分区表历史悠久,兼容性较好,但功能有限;guid分区表功能强大,安全性高,适合现代存储设备。
记得有一次,我在2019年夏天,帮一个朋友重装Windows系统。那时候,我还不是很懂分区表,看到他硬盘上的MBR和GUID分区表,我就好奇了,这两个究竟有什么区别呢?
等等,我还突然想到,那时候我查了资料,发现MBR(主引导记录)和GUID(全局唯一标识符)分区表,主要是针对不同硬盘标准的分区方式。
MBR分区表,是传统的分区方式,适用于小于2TB的硬盘。我当时就看到,他的硬盘只有500GB,所以用的是MBR。而GUID分区表,则是为了适应更大的硬盘,尤其是那些超过2TB的硬盘。
具体来说,MBR分区表最多只能支持4个主分区,而GUID分区表则没有这个限制。而且,GUID分区表在分区过程中,会创建一个特殊的ESP(启动分区),这让我想起了第一次看到这个概念时的困惑。
时间回到2019年,地点在我朋友的电脑前,我看着屏幕上的分区表,心里想着,原来硬盘分区还有这么多学问啊。等等,还有个事,我发现GUID分区表在兼容性上可能不如MBR,但是安全性更高。
那,到底哪种分区表更适合你呢?这取决于你的硬盘大小和需求。
嗨,这事儿我还真研究过一点。上周有个客人问我分区表类型的事,我一下子就想起我自己踩过的坑了。
先说MBR(Master Boot Record)吧。这玩意儿是老式分区表,咱们得追溯到上世纪90年代。那时候,硬盘容量不大,MBR能支持的分区数也就4个。我记得我第一次接触到MBR是在2000年左右,那时候的电脑硬盘也就20G左右,4个分区足够用了。
但后来硬盘越来越大,MBR的局限性就显现出来了。它最多只能支持2TB的硬盘,超过这个容量就没办法分了。而且,MBR的分区表信息是存储在硬盘的第一个扇区,如果这个扇区损坏了,分区信息就丢失了,那时候我就头疼了。
然后说说GUID(GUID Partition Table)。这是新式的分区表,从Windows XP SP2开始支持。GUID分区表能支持的最大硬盘容量是18EB(Exabyte,也就是1810241024102410241024字节),这相当于18亿TB,足够咱们用了。而且,它最多能支持16384个分区,对于现代硬盘来说,这完全不是问题。
再一个优点是,GUID分区表的分区信息是分散存储的,不像MBR那样集中在一个地方,所以安全性更高,不容易因为单个扇区的损坏而丢失。
总的来说,如果你用的是新硬盘或者大硬盘,我推荐用GUID分区表。反正你看着办,不过我个人是偏向于用GUID的。我还在想这个问题,也许以后还有更多新变化呢。
mbr:支持到2TB,分区数量有限制。 guid:支持到18EB,无分区数量限制。
这就是坑,别用mbr分区大于2TB。
别信分区表类型可以无限扩展。
别这么干,用guid分区表处理大容量存储。